    The Importance of Honey Bees and Pollination

    Alright, let's talk about why honey bees are so incredibly important. You see, these little critters are not just buzzing around for fun; they play a crucial role in our ecosystem, especially through pollination. Did you know that bees are responsible for pollinating about one-third of the world's crops? That means they're essential for producing many of the fruits, vegetables, and nuts we enjoy every day. Without bees, our diets would be severely limited, and our food systems would suffer. But their impact goes beyond agriculture. They also pollinate wildflowers and other plants, which are vital for maintaining biodiversity and supporting other wildlife. That's why protecting honey bee populations is so critical. The more that the bee population thrives, the more that the world will thrive as well! Unfortunately, honey bees are facing numerous threats, including habitat loss, pesticide use, and climate change.     Honey Tasting and Local Product Markets

    If you have a sweet tooth, get ready to indulge! Honey bee events in St. Augustine often feature honey tasting sessions and local product markets. These events offer a chance to explore the diverse flavors and aromas of local honey, while also supporting small businesses and the local beekeeping community. You'll be able to sample various types of honey, from light and delicate wildflower varieties to rich and bold tupelo honey. Each honey has its own unique flavor profile, influenced by the flowers the bees forage on. You can learn about the different characteristics of each variety, along with the honey's origin and production process. It's a fun and educational experience, allowing you to discover your favorite honey flavors. Along with honey, these events often showcase other bee-related products, such as beeswax candles, soaps, lotions, and lip balms.
